Coverage rankings for Floyd County, IA

T-Mobile currently ranks first for coverage in this area, with a coverage score of 94.6. Compare Wireless Carriers uses FCC broadband map data to estimate and calculate coverage scores. More on that further below.

RankCarrierScoreOverall4G LTE5GFast 5GAverage Signal
1T-Mobile94.698.4%98.4%94.9%80.6% -88 dBm
2Verizon71.699.4%99.4%37.7%24.7% -95 dBm
3AT&T61.081.5%81.5%43.8%32.6% -117 dBm

Scores include coverage area, network type, and average signal strength.

About The Coverage Data

Coverage and signal estimates are derived by Compare Wireless Carriers from carrier-reported data in the FCC’s National Broadband Coverage Map, last updated in June 2025. “Percent covered” shows how much of the city or ZIP code area has a carrier signal, whether weak or strong. Signal bars show the estimated average signal strength in areas of Floyd County, IA where that carrier has coverage.

If a carrier says you should have service but you do not, run a challenge test with the FCC Mobile Speed Test App. The FCC uses those results to check carrier-submitted coverage data and requires a carrier response when enough tests show a pattern of inaccurate coverage reporting.
